What You'll Do:
As a Maintenance Assistant Technician, you'll perform a variety of essential maintenance tasks to keep our operations running smoothly. Your responsibilities will include:
Diagnosing and repairing
various machinery and systems, including electrical, heating, plumbing, hydraulics, pneumatics, and furnaces.
Troubleshooting mechanical problems , utilizing blueprints, repair manuals, and parts catalogs as needed to determine effective solutions.
Assembling, installing, or repairing
wiring, electrical components, pipe systems, plumbing, and other equipment.
Performing routine maintenance
such as cleaning and lubricating shafts, bearings, gears, and other machinery parts.
Collaborating with outside vendors
to order spare parts and necessary supplies.
Executing and assisting with preventative maintenance tasks
on a weekly, monthly, and annual basis.
Performing pipe work , including bending, cutting, threading, and sealing joints.
Installing conduit and pulling wires
for electrical systems.
Supporting all building and facility requirements
as directed by the supervisor.
Assisting with weekly, monthly, and annual EHS (Environmental, Health, and Safety) inspections.
Maintaining a neat and organized work area while upholding a respectful and professional demeanor.
This position requires a
proactive approach to learning ; daily responsibilities will become consistent following an initial training period.
